Give your stovetop and oven a quick mid‑season check — small issues here can turn into big problems fast.
Between summer cooking, heavier use, and constant temperature changes, your kitchen appliances take a beating. A simple inspection keeps them safe, efficient, and ready for everyday meals.
What to check in your kitchen:
• Burner heat consistency: If one burner takes longer to heat up or cooks unevenly, the element may be wearing out.
• Control k***s: Loose or wobbly k***s can cause inaccurate temperature settings.
• Oven door seal: A worn gasket lets heat escape, making your oven work harder and cook unevenly.
• Vent hood filters: Grease builds up quickly and reduces airflow — plus it’s a fire hazard if ignored.
• Hidden crumbs: Check under the stovetop grates and around the oven door. Food debris attracts pests and creates smoke when heated.
Bonus smart move:
Wipe down the stovetop after each use and clean the vent hood filter monthly. Better airflow and cleaner surfaces help your appliances last longer and cook more evenly.
